Mmtec logo
Mmtec MTC
$ 1.31 -14.38%

Annual report 2023
added 12-21-2024

report update icon

Mmtec P/E Ratio 2011-2024 | MTC

Annual P/E Ratio Mmtec

2023 2022 2021 2020 2019 2018 2017 2016 2015 2014 2013 2012 2011
7.22 -0.465 -0.229 -0.942 -17.4 -12.6 -0.323 -0.898 - - - - -

All numbers in USD currency

Indicator range from annual reports

Maximum Minimum Average
7.22 -17.4 -3.21